PSoC 4实现无传感器BLDC控制技术解析

2 下载量 135 浏览量 更新于2024-08-29 收藏 246KB PDF 举报
"基于PSoC 4的无传感器BLDC控制方案通过利用PSoC 4芯片的内置组件实现反电动势过零点检测和硬件换相,从而省去了外部传感器,降低了系统成本并提高了可靠性。" 无刷直流电机(BLDC)在现代电子设备和工业应用中扮演着重要角色,其主要优势包括高效率、小体积和低噪音。传统BLDC控制系统通常依赖于霍尔效应传感器来监测转子位置,以便精确地同步励磁。然而,这种依赖性增加了系统的复杂性和成本,同时也可能影响系统的长期稳定性和可靠性。 Cypress公司的PSoC 4是一款先进的可编程片上系统芯片,它为无传感器BLDC控制提供了创新解决方案。PSoC 4内部集成了模拟多路选择器、比较器和可编程数字逻辑模块,这些组件可以构建一个同步比较模块,用于检测电机反电动势(BEMF)的过零点。反电动势是电机旋转时产生的电压,其过零点检测能准确反映出转子的位置,而无需额外的传感器。 PSoC 4的可编程通用数字块(UDB)功能强大,能够将换相逻辑编程为可编程逻辑器件(PLD)的形式,直接固化在芯片内部。这样,换相操作可以在硬件级别快速、准确地执行,确保了BLDC电机的高效运行。这种方法不仅简化了电路设计,还减少了对外部元件的依赖,提高了系统的紧凑性和稳定性。 无传感器控制策略的核心是通过算法或者硬件手段获取转子位置信息。在没有霍尔传感器的情况下,可以通过BEMF信号的分析来估算转子位置。BEMF在电机的不同阶段呈现出特定的波形,通过精确采样和处理这些信号,可以确定转子相对于定子的位置。这种方法需要精细的滤波和信号处理技术,以消除噪声并准确识别过零点。 具体实施时,可以采用锁相环(PLL)、自适应阈值检测或基于滑模控制的方法来跟踪BEMF过零点。这些方法都需要微控制器的高效计算能力,而PSoC 4的高性能处理器核心可以轻松应对这些复杂的计算任务。 无传感器控制方案虽然增加了软件算法的复杂性,但它消除了传感器故障的风险,提升了系统的环境适应性,特别适合于对成本敏感或环境条件苛刻的应用。例如,在水下设备、航空航天以及汽车电子系统中,无传感器的BLDC控制可以提供更可靠和经济的解决方案。 总结来说,基于PSoC 4的无传感器BLDC控制方案利用了芯片内置资源,实现了转子位置的精确检测和快速换相,显著降低了系统成本,提高了系统的整体性能和可靠性。这种技术的广泛应用预示着未来BLDC电机控制领域的进一步发展和优化。